Submission Guidelines
Monday, August 1, 2022 is the deadline for poster and 20-minute paper proposals.
Proposals should address topics related to English language in North America, and of other languages, or dialects of other languages influencing it or influenced by it. We encourage topics related to language and varieties of English as well as lexicography, pedagogy, linguistic atlas projects, linguistic landscapes, non-English dialects, and public language-awareness programs.
Submissions are limited to two per author: one paper and one poster, one of which must be co-authored. If you submit two co-authored proposals with the same or different co-author(s), only one proposal can be for a paper and the other must be for a poster.
At this meeting the poster session will be online in Gather. We encourage you those of you who may not be able to attend the meeting in-person to propose a presentation for the poster session.
Abstracts of no more than 500 words as a PDF will be submitted, reviewed, and processed for ADS2023 via the EasyChair system. Please indicate if your proposal is for a paper or a poster.
Do not send the same proposal to both ADS and LSA, and do not submit proposals based on research that has been previously presented elsewhere.
Proposals will be judged anonymously by a team of ADS members. If your proposal is accepted, you’ll be asked for an abstract of no more than 100 words for the LSA program.
Presenters must be current members of the American Dialect Society.
Panels: The ADS Executive Committee has the following policy regarding panels (besides the teaching panel): only especially timely panels will be considered for the programs of annual meetings. Typically, panels are given an hour and a half to present and are limited to three presenters to allow for an overall introduction, conclusion, and discussion.
